25 lines
731 B
C
25 lines
731 B
C
#include "i2c_functions.h"
|
|
#include <util/delay.h>
|
|
|
|
// Здесь можно вставить код инициализации I2C, если требуется
|
|
|
|
void i2c_delay() {
|
|
_delay_us(2);
|
|
}
|
|
|
|
void i2c_start() {
|
|
// Реализация отправки стартового условия I2C
|
|
}
|
|
|
|
void i2c_stop() {
|
|
// Реализация отправки стопового условия I2C
|
|
}
|
|
|
|
void i2c_send_byte(uint8_t data) {
|
|
// Реализация отправки одного байта данных по I2C
|
|
}
|
|
|
|
void i2c_send_bytes(const uint8_t *data, uint8_t length) {
|
|
// Реализация отправки массива данных (длиной length) по I2C
|
|
}
|